*Lesley Pyle sympathized with the plight of women choosing between family and career. She knew there had to be a better way for women who need to juggle work and family life. Pyle create www.HireMyMom.com, a website that offers a simple one-stop shop for women and companies allowing moms across the nation to market their skills, experience, and education to companies needing to outsource work. Businesses benefit by hiring these professionals at a fraction of the cost of hiring traditional employees or contractors. This valuable resource has helped countless moms balance work and family with flexible jobs that allow them to work out of the home, while businesses’ are better able to preserve their bottom line. *Breaking down stereotypes and motivating girls and women is meaningful business for Gretchen Cawthon. She created Girls Can’t What? (www.girlscantwhat.com), an online community and shop where girls and women are working together to tear down stereotypes and pursue their dreams, no matter the obstacle. From being one of the only girls to make it on the 6th grade boys basketball team to learning to walk again at 14 after being hit by a drunk driver, Cawthon is used to achieving goals and overcoming obstacles she was told couldn’t be done. She created “Girls Can’t What?” to share these personal experiences along with amazing stories and interviews from truly inspirational women to help motivate girls to succeed at doing anything. Cawthon also creates fun and hip t-shirts, hoodies and other items that feature girls breaking down stereotypes - everything from taking on the role as a football player to working as a construction worker. 20% of proceeds from the sales of the online store are being donated until $1 million is raised to support women’s nonprofit organizations.
*Jodi Albertini enjoys the sweet smell of success with Scentsy, an innovative company that creates a wickless and flameless alternative to traditional candles with over 80 amazing scents to safely enjoy in any indoor environment. It wasn’t that long ago that Albertini lay in bed depressed with debilitating pain from a connective tissue disease when a friend introduced her to Scentsy. Unemployed at the time, she quickly realized this was a not only a golden opportunity to help herself earn a sizable income for her family but to help other women find financial independence. Within a year, Albertini had skyrocketed to the top sales position in the company, making a six figure income.
